English > Salerno: 1 sense > noun 1, act
MeaningA battle in World War II; the port was captured by United States troops in September 1943.
Instance ofamphibious assaultAn amphibious operation attacking a land base that is carried out by troops / troops that are landed by naval ships
Part ofWorld War II, World War 2, Second World WarA war between the Allies (Australia, Belgium, Bolivia, Brazil, Canada, China, Colombia, Costa Rica, Cuba, Czechoslovakia, Dominican Republic, El Salvador, Ethiopia, France, Greece, Guatemala, Haiti, Honduras, India, Iran, Iraq, Luxembourg, Mexico, Netherlands, New Zealand, Nicaragua, Norway, Panama, Philippines, Poland, South Africa, United Kingdom, United States, USSR, Yugoslavia) and the Axis (Albania, Bulgaria, Finland, Germany, Hungary, Italy, Japan, Rumania, Slovakia, Thailand) from 1939 to 1945
RegionItaly, Italian Republic, ItaliaA republic in southern Europe on the Italian Peninsula
